Transaction

fbfa45bb401de92ef4ad718ab1b267865802b3e347948b48130bab9dfae87f59
351,357 confirmations
Timestamp
1562238877
Block583,792
Fee80,360 sats
Fee rate16.2 sats/vB
view on mempool.space

Inputs & Outputs

Inputs